Background: The "io" game genre, characterized by its browser-based, massively multiplayer, and often minimalist design, has experienced a surge in popularity over the past decade. Initially a niche phenomenon, its accessibility and quick-to-learn gameplay have propelled it into the mainstream, attracting millions of players worldwide. However, the landscape is constantly evolving, with new titles emerging and existing ones adapting to maintain relevance. This analysis examines the current trends and anticipates future developments in the io game market for 2024 and 2025.

Unique Metrics: One key indicator of success is average session length. Games with longer average session lengths tend to have higher player retention. Another crucial metric is the rate of new game releases – a high rate suggests a dynamic and competitive market, but also potentially a higher churn rate for individual titles. Analyzing these metrics across different subgenres (e.g., survival, strategy, building) helps understand market dynamics.

Insight Box:

  • Mobile Dominance: Mobile platforms are becoming increasingly important for io game success.
  • Community Engagement: Strong communities foster player loyalty and retention.
  • Cross-Platform Play: Facilitating play across devices enhances accessibility and audience reach.
  • Innovation is Key: Games need to consistently update and add new features to remain competitive.
